Output 831076ed7510951cc3573fa579b2fe44e9984fbf04fe646bd393bde9de316b81:3

value
162647
script pubkey
OP_0 OP_PUSHBYTES_20 40cdb39545d47a71f33a4a97df23b711dd6dc30d
address
bc1qgrxm892963a8rue6f2ta7gahz8wkmscdjpur4l
transaction
831076ed7510951cc3573fa579b2fe44e9984fbf04fe646bd393bde9de316b81
spent
true